    It seems like only one offer comes in at a time now. When before I had the option to choose from like 8 offers

    • @gravisludus
      @gravisludus  Před měsícem

      I see far fewer offers but I still occasionally see multiple (nothing like it was before the update).
      I have noticed they lowered Express Shopping and Shop and Deliver base pay to $11 now. Curbside in my area offers base pay of $7.50 (down from $8.50 before the update).
      Sneaky sneaky, as they didn't do that immediately like they did in many other markets.
      They are also stacking two shopping orders together in my market now. I know some have three stacks show up in their markets.
      I have seen four curbside orders together as well when before the update it was three max. Now I have started seeing four small ones. I guess they put one on either side of the car in the back seat as they require those deliveries to be separated somehow.
